I took off and went through 1st and then 2nd and AS SOON AS I jammed 3rd and pressed back down on the gas, all power immediatly left and the car fell on its face. Popping and sputtering and wanting to die....had to hold 3-4K just to keep it running. Pulled around to the pits and had my friends and dad check under the car....no oil . Hmmm. Plug blew out maybe? Checked, bank 2 was SUPER rich (-20 STFTS) (wideband showed 10-11 A/F) and alot of dark grey smoke coming out. Bank 1 STFTS looked fine.
Odometer was showing all dashes so that really freeked me out Pull around and park and just let it die thinking we can just jump start it if needed and MAYBE I can limp her home. Crank over and to my suprise she fires right up...and then ofcourse dies with the same issues. Pop the hood and everything looks fine...plugs are all in........and then I look at the center of the motor. Heh blew the intake pipe right off the throttle body....WOOT! Thank God LOL, that scared the crap out of me . I thought she was dead.
Couldnt get my clamp to ever seat right again and im pretty sure I have a boost leak, but it didnt blow off anymore....even on my two 12PSI runs.
Anyways it ran a 12.02 @ 125MPH for a best that night....with a crappy 2.01 60'. All I did was throw on my 15s with the 275 nitto DRs....helped a little vs last time, but I still couldnt come out very good. I really need some good tires!
